Transaction 03c3d95fef69a542200867026552bb433c54b2d6eabe89d0aa813ea0210737e4
1 Input
1 Output
-
03c3d95fef69a542200867026552bb433c54b2d6eabe89d0aa813ea0210737e4:0
- value
- 28614
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 0f7124a48289cdb442da5125f13ad24307cd766151ca68c324a8b8989a7b361b
- address
- tb1ppacjffyz38xmgsk62yjlzwkjgvru6anp289x3sey4zuf3xnmxcdsn2csfc